Air defenses intercepted three missiles launched from Iran, army says

Amman, July 20 (Petra) — Air defense systems intercepted and shot
down three missiles launched from Iranian territory overnight after
they entered Jordanian airspace and were heading toward the kingdom,
a military source at the General Command of the Jordan Armed
Forces-Arab Army said.

The source said the interception operation caused no casualties or
material damage. Royal Engineering Corps teams were deployed to the
sites where missile debris fell, securing the areas and handling the
remnants in accordance with established technical and security
procedures.

The source stressed that the armed forces continue to monitor the
kingdom’s airspace and maintain full operational readiness, adding
that they will respond decisively to any threat to Jordan’s security,
sovereignty or the safety of its citizens in line with the military’s
rules of engagement.

The source also urged the public to rely on official sources for
information and to refrain from circulating rumours or unverified
reports.
